Former Prime Minister Dr Manmohan Singh is no more. He was 92-year-old. According to the reports, Dr Manmohan Singh was rushed to AIIMS emergency ward after complaints of shortness in breathing, and nearly, after an hour, doctors of All India Institute of Medical Sciences (AIIMS) confirmed Former PM's death.
Dr Manmohan Singh was not just a politician but a great economist, who reformed India's economy.
Manmohan Singh was also popular for his poetic style, through which, he gave befitting replies and dodged many questions.

One of his most popular poetic statements was: "Hazaro Jawabo Se Achi Meri Chupi Hai, Jo Kayi Sawalo Ki Aabru Dhak Leti Hai"

In another incident, inside the Parliament, when BJP leader Sushma Swaraj attacked former PM Manmohan Singh saying "Tu Idhar udhar Ki Baat Na Kar, Yeh Bata Kafila Luta Kaise", (Please stop beating around the bush, and address the real issue), to which, Manmohan Singh replied "Mana Ki Mai Teri Deed Kay Nahi Kabil, Tu Mera Shaunkh Dekh, Mera Intezar Dekh." (I accept that I am not as great as you, but see my interest and patience).
